Brevard sits in Transylvania County in the southern Blue Ridge — the self-styled Land of Waterfalls, with Pisgah National Forest, DuPont State Forest, and more than 250 named falls in the county.

Hiking at Meraki Escape
- Meraki Escape's Triple Creek Trail! It is a ½ mile moderate loop that starts at the dog/bike washing station.
- A descending hike takes hikers along a few switch backs before they reach the bottom where the trail connects to Meraki Lane.
- This section of the trail meanders along the main creek and past all 3 waterfalls and back up to the cabins.
- The trail is moderate and hikers are advised to hike at their own risk.
- Please be respectful of other guests while using the trail or at the waterfalls and remember that dogs are required to be on a leash at all times (and don’t forget to bring a baggie with you to pick up your dog’s waste).
- For our area trails, Gorges State Park’s Frozen Creek entrance is ½ mile from Meraki Escape, or guests may choose to go to Pantertown Valley or Pisgah National Forest.

Is Brevard a Rain Forest?
- Gorges State Park is a Temperate Rain Forest and Meraki Escape is ½ mile a way.
- In Gorges State Park the average yearly rainfall is over 80 inches creating a temperate rain forest. The rainfall is a result of orographic lift which occurs when an air mass is forced from a low elevation to a higher elevation as it moves over the rising terrain.
- The land at Gorges State Park (and Meraki Escape) rises over 2, 000 feet in just 4 miles.
- The air mass gains altitude it expands and cools adiabatically.
- This cooler air cannot hold the moisture as well as warm air can, which effectively raises the relative humidity to 100%, creating clouds and frequent precipitation.
